This hazardous weather outlook is for extreme southwest Nebraska... northwest Kansas and east central Colorado. .DAY ONE...TODAY AND TONIGHT... Strong northerly winds will develop behind a cold frontal passage tonight. Sustained winds ranging from 25 to 40 mph and gusts up to 50 mph are possible, strongest in eastern Colorado and adjacent Kansas and Nebraska border counties. .DAYS TWO THROUGH SEVEN...FRIDAY THROUGH THURSDAY... Strong northerly winds are expected to continue during the morning and afternoon hours of Friday. Sustained winds ranging from 25 to 40 mph and gusts up to 50 mph are possible, strongest in eastern Colorado and adjacent Kansas and Nebraska border counties. .SPOTTER INFORMATION STATEMENT...
